Date Type Details
Sat 20 Jun 1970 First inclusion in a peal on towerbells 5040 Spliced Surprise Maximus (105m) by the Lancashire Association at Cathedral Church of St Martin, Leicester, Leicestershire, conducted by Neil Bennett
Sat 11 Sept 1976 First peal on towerbells 5280 Uxbridge Surprise Maximus by the Society of Royal Cumberland Youths at St Leonard, Shoreditch, Middlesex, conducted by Derek E Sibson
Wed 19 Apr 1978 First peal on handbells Uxbridge Surprise Maximus by the Oxford Diocesan Guild at Holyport, Berks
